Unlocking Precision: The Power of Grooving Tools and End Mills
Achieving optimal precision in machining operations relies heavily on the selection and utilization of appropriate tools. Among these, grooving tools and end mills stand out as essential components for a comprehensive range of applications. Grooving tools are specifically designed to create grooves of varying depths and widths, while end mills excel at producing contours with intricate details. Their flexibility makes them invaluable for tasks such as machining metals, plastics, and composites.
The choice between a grooving tool and an end mill depends on the specific machining task at hand. Grooving tools offer greater precision when creating long, narrow slots, while end mills provide superior control for complex geometries. Selecting the right tool ensures smooth material removal, minimized tool wear, and ultimately, a higher quality finished product.
